Due to coronavirus pandemic, Emirates is going to lay off 9,000 employees.


Middle Eastern airline company Emirate's president said that due to coronavirus, Emirates decided to lay off 9,000 employees. This is the first time that the biggest airline company is going to lay off their employees. Before this pandemic, the employees working in the airline company were around 60,000. Tim Clark said that the company has already laid off 1/10th of its staff. He also said that "We will lay off some more employees that make up about 15 percent of the staff."
